#AAD566 Hex Color Code

#AAD566

The Hexadecimal Color #AAD566 is a contrast shade of Dark Khaki. #AAD566 RGB value is rgb(170, 213, 102). RGB Color Model of #AAD566 consists of 66% red, 83% green and 40% blue. HSL color Mode of #AAD566 has 83°(degrees) Hue, 57% Saturation and 62% Lightness. #AAD566 color has an wavelength of 567.74074n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#AAD566 is #CCFF99.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#AAD566 is #AD6. The Closest Color to #AAD566 is #BDB76B. Official Name of #AAD566 Hex Code is Wild Willow.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#AAD566 is 20 Cyan 0 Magenta 52 Yellow 16 Black and #AAD566 CMY is 20, 0, 52.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#AAD566 is hsl(83,57,62,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(83, 52, 84).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#AAD566 is 42.77, 57.09, 21.33.
Hex8 Value of #AAD566 is #AAD566FF. Decimal Value of #AAD566 is 11195750 and Octal Value of #AAD566 is 52552546. Binary Value of #AAD566 is 10101010, 11010101, 1100110 and Android of #AAD566 is 4289385830 / 0xffaad566.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#AAD566 is 0.353, 0.471, 0.471 and YIQ Color Space of #AAD566 is 187.489, 10.0406, -43.6377.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#AAD566 is 52.4, 66.95, 21.88.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#AAD566 is 80.23, -31.63, 49.76.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#AAD566 is 80.23, -21.07, 67.94.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#AAD566 is 80.23, 58.96, 122.44. Hunter Lab variable of #AAD566 is 75.56, -31.19, 36.15.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#AAD566

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
